About

Run the world’s greatest show your way and live out your WWE fandom to the fullest. Experience the most expansive gameplay to date with rebellious Legends of the Attitude Era and Superstars of today.
Featuring the most stacked lineup in franchise history with 400+ playable WWE Superstars and Legends including The Rock, Triple H, John Cena, Rhea Ripley, and fan-favorites like Rey Fénix, Rusev, and Blake Monroe.
Rewrite wrestling history and relive CM Punk’s greatest rivalries in a world where The Voice of the Voiceless never left, including fantasy historical scenarios. Punk’s rise, rebellion, and return make this the most personal Showcase yet.
Bring the chaos to every corner of the ring with new match types, including I Quit, Inferno, and Dumpster. Plus, take the fight to The Island in the new Scrapyard Brawl arena, experience an updated progression system, and test your skills in MyFACTION with Quick Swap, a fast-paced, team-based mode. Enjoy interactive entrances, new crowd interactions, and fresh commentary from Booker T and Wade Barrett.
The WWE Draft finally arrives in WWE 2K’s sandbox mode Universe in WWE 2K26. Create your own WWE Universe where you control weekly shows and PLEs, Superstar rivalries, and outcomes. Other new introductions include Universe Creation Wizard, Watch Show mode, improved Money in the Bank cash-ins, and additional Promo types.
Double your creative power with 200 CAS save slots! Community Creations now features expanded image capacity, deeper body and face morphing tools, and 2-tone hair color blending, giving you unprecedented freedom to craft the Superstars, arenas, and other creations of your dreams.
Define your MySUPERSTAR’s journey through 2 new division-based storylines where heel or babyface decisions impact your MyPLAYER like never before as part of their comeback story. Keep playing even after the main stories are complete, with more unlockable content and achievements to earn for increased replayability.
Explore The Island, 2K’s WWE-themed world, now bigger and more social than ever. Choose one of three factions and battle for control alongside friends and family in co-op play, with a revamped progression system. Discover the new Scrapyard Brawl environment, tackle fresh Towers, and browse new shops and branded gear. Also featuring an expanded MySUPERSTAR builder with face-scan importing, plus upgraded quests complete with cutscenes and dialogue screens.
Level up your strategy in WWE 2K26 with MyGM. This year, intergender matches, 5, 6, and 8-man matches, plus support for more match types than ever before, will vastly increase the number of possible matches and outcomes. More shows per season will pose new management challenges.
Form your dream faction and compete with Superstars and legends in new intergender lineups and Quick Swap matches. Collect new card designs and boost your performance with the new Faction Chemistry with run-in support.

For scale, across Steam · Top Sellers · Brazil over the last 30 days: the 26 chart moves that followed a price cut of more than 20% went a median of 7 places towards #1, and the 2,402 moves with no price cut behind them went 2 away. One store, one chart, one country — it is the only place we have enough observations to say even that.
Prices outside the United States have been collected since 6 August 2026 and chart positions since 19 July 2026, so a cut older than that has no market to compare and a market that joined later has no history yet. Nothing here is converted between currencies.

Pros - Still fun playing exhibition - Lots of unlockable content - Good music selection - Good variety of match types Cons - Microtransactions and Battle Passes - Graphics look the same and sometimes worse - Entrances are still in 30fps - Camera cuts are 30fps unless switched in Extras - Controller will still show Xbox glyphs with PS5 controller - Engine still designed with 60fps in mind even on PC - Engine *STILL* uses AMD FSR 1 rather than AMD FSR 4.1.1 - Graphics options are extremely basic and limited - WWE 2K26 is basically WWE2K25 but with updates - Entire game could've been an update for WWE 2K25 Game is a solid and generous 3 out of 5 stars for me. It would've been 2.5 but I do find myself having fun with it. There's just so much corporate greed that the WWE 2K games no longer feel like games and more like corporate cash grabs. It's soulless in every sense and is all designed with minimal effort for maximum profit with the overpriced content. WWE 2K games have turned into CoD games with yearly efforts that have minor quality of life improvements that could've been patches for WWE 2K25. I'm finding myself less and less interested in buying WWE games which is sad because I used to love them. Minimal improvements for a console to PC port that's overpriced and lacks a proper full-featured PC port is getting old real quick.
